Atiku Under Attack Over Plans To Sell NNPC

Atiku Abubakar, the Presidential cand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party, PDP has come under attack over plans to sell NNPC if elected as president in 2019.

Atiku, Wednesday, described the Nigerian National Petroleum Corporation, NNPC, as a “Mafia organization.”

Speaking during an interactive session with the business community in Lagos, the former Vice President declared that he would privatise NNPC even if doing so would cost him his life.

Atiku’s comment has since stirred diverse reactions from Nigerians on Twitter:

While some are at home with his plan to privatise NNPC, others are against it, describing it as a plan for PDP to loot funds.

Here are some comments gathered by us from Twitter:
